Marion Egger


Eager to Design on the Edge - 1st September 2003

Marion Egger creates wonderful, crafted pieces of jewelry in a style that is very much her own. She uses an ancient rock from the North of Western Australia known as the Zebra Rock combined with the Mabe Pearl, Kimberley Diamonds and other Australian gems to create original and inspiring jewelry.
